Output 80193c4a138b889c0103562dc28b4d3d68d3b409c74847f399e1d1a3c29ee77e:1

value
381638669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 976db30db689c40567db9e0affed3d975bc57bf4 OP_EQUAL
address
3FVhNZSBni3vC5SKNXQUdKAyb3f9beXxCm
transaction
80193c4a138b889c0103562dc28b4d3d68d3b409c74847f399e1d1a3c29ee77e
confirmations
344943
spent
true